The Role of Cauliflower

Cauliflower is the star of this recipe, and it provides both texture and nutrition. When grated, it mimics the look and feel of traditional slider patties, making it a great meat substitute. The key is to remove as much moisture as possible before mixing, as excess water can lead to soggy sliders. The rolled towel technique works well, but you can also use a cheesecloth if you have it on hand.

Beyond its texture, cauliflower adds a subtle flavor that pairs beautifully with the spices included in the mixture. While you can enjoy it as is, consider seasoning the grated cauliflower with a little salt before mixing, which can enhance its natural sweetness. This small step can elevate the overall taste of the sliders.

Mixing and Shaping Tips

When combining the ingredients, ensure they're mixed thoroughly but be careful not to overwork the mixture, which could lead to dense patties. A light hand is key to achieving that desired crunch when baked. Use a spatula or your hands to gently fold in the ingredients until they are just combined. This should take no more than a couple of minutes.

Shaping the patties can also influence the final result. Aim for uniformity in size—about 2 inches wide—to promote even cooking. If you find the mixture too crumbly, a splash of water or an extra egg can help bind it without compromising the texture. Conversely, if the mixture is too wet, adding a bit more breadcrumbs will do the trick.

Storage and Serving Suggestions

These sliders can easily be meal-prepped or made ahead of time. Once baked, cool them completely and store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to four days. Reheat them in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es to retain their crispiness. Avoid using the microwave, as it can make the sliders soggy.

For serving, think beyond just traditional slider toppings. Try adding roasted red peppers or avocado for a creamy texture. You could also customize the sauces; a spicy sriracha mayo or a tangy yogurt-based sauce can bring a refreshing twist. Pairing these sliders with coleslaw or a crisp salad can also make for a satisfying meal.

Ingredients

Ingredients for Easy Slider Crispy Cauliflower Sliders

For the Sliders

  • 1 medium cauliflower, grated
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ste

For Assembly

  • Slider buns
  • Lettuce
  • Tomato slices
  • Your favorite sauce (mayo, sriracha, etc.)

Make sure all the ingredients are fresh for the best results!

Instructions

Steps to Make Easy Slider Crispy Cauliflower Sliders

Prepare the Cauliflower

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Grate the cauliflower using a food processor or box grater. Spread it on a clean kitchen towel, roll it up, and squeeze out any excess moisture.

Mix Ingredients

In a large bowl, combine the grated cauliflower, bre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, parsley, eggs,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ix until well combined.

Form the Sliders

Using your hands, shape the mixture into small patties about 2 inches wide.

Bake

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and place the patties on it. Bake for 10 minutes, then flip and bake for an additional 5 minutes or until golden brown and crispy.

Assemble Sliders

Once the patties are done, assemble your sliders on the buns with lettuce, tomato, and your favorite sauce.

Variations to Try

While the foundational recipe is delicious on its own, feel free to experiment with different herbs and spices. For instance, adding smoked paprika can impart a delightful depth of flavor, while fresh basil could bring a refreshing touch that complements the cauliflower. You can also try using different types of cheese, such as feta or cheddar, to change the flavor profile.

To make these sliders even heartier, consider mixing in other vegetables like grated carrots or zucchini. Just be sure to remove excess moisture from these additions as well. This not only enhances the nutritional value but also makes for a more colorful presentation, which can be appealing if you’re serving them at a party.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

If your sliders are falling apart during cooking, it may be due to either too much moisture or not enough binding agents. Ensure you've squeezed out all excess water from the cauliflower, and consider either adding an extra egg or some additional breadcrumbs to help the mixture hold together during baking.

On the flip side, if your sliders turn out overly dense or chewy, it usually indicates they were overmixed. It's tempting to want everything perfectly combined, but treating the mixture gently when mixing can help preserve that crisp texture you’re aiming for. Always remember that the shaping of the patties also influences the final texture, so keep them light and airy.

Questions About Recipes

→ Can I make these sliders ahead of time?

Yes! You can prepare the cauliflower mixture and refrigerate it for up to a day before cooking.

→ Can I freeze the sliders?

Absolutely! Freeze the uncooked patties separated by parchment paper, and bake them directly from frozen when you're ready to eat.

→ What can I use if I don't have breadcrumbs?

You can substitute with crushed crackers or even oats for a gluten-free option.

→ How do I store leftovers?

Store leftover sliders in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ven for best results.
